Description
Constructed in 1922, this historic cooperative building by architect Kenneth Franzheim is located in Chicago's historic Streeterville neighborhood. 233 E. Walton is in the heart of some of Chicago's finest shopping, entertainment, and dining options. Magnificent Mile and Oak Street shopping, beach and lakefront recreation, and and world-class restaurants and cultural institutions are all nearby.
The intimate 14-story mid-rise is home to just 13 apartments. Building amenities include 24-hour door staff and assigned storage.
The building is within the attendance area of the highly rated Ogden Elementary School, located in its new facility four blocks west.
Transportation options are incredibly convenient with easy access to Lake Shore Drive and bus routes to the Loop running on nearby Michigan Avenue.
Published in Interiors magazine, this stunning full-floor apartment offers approximately 4,500 square feet of spectacular living and entertaining space. The exquisite interior by designer John Ansehl was done in shades of carefully selected white to accentuate the brightness of this sun-filled residence. Finishes include newly refinished hardwood floors, extensive picture and crown moldings, art and designer lighting, and a sophisticated kitchen and baths.
The keyed elevator opens directly into the home's entry foyer and a gracious corridor with walk-in coat closet. The grand living room features a gas fireplace and a view of the lake. There is an inviting den with a wall of built-ins that connects to the spacious northeast corner dining room. The sleek, contemporary kitchen features European-style cabinets, top-quality appliances, a walk-in pantry with champagne cooler, and an adjoining butler's pantry.
The home bedrooms are arrayed along the southern and eastern exposures. The large southeast corner master suite includes three walk-in closets, a dressing room, and two en suite baths. There are two additional en suite bedrooms, and the other two bedrooms share a full bath located in the hall. The office has built-in shelves on every wall. The laundry room includes a side-by-side washer and dryer and a sink.
The apartment is equipped with zoned central air conditioning and radiator heat.
